WE ARE BUYING MORE STORE BRANDS THAN EVER

Another sign of the economic times we live in is the increase in the popularity of store brands.  More than 57% of grocery-store customers say they buy store brands frequently – an all-time high according to a recent survey.  Private-label rice, frozen fruits and vegetables, and canned goods, in particular, are top sellers, say retailers.

Apparently when we try those store brands many of us like them more than name brand products.  Of those who switched to generic packaged goods, 43% prefer them to more expensive brands.
